6Sutton Memorial Hall

The Hall was built by villagers in 1954 and is dedicated to those who lost their life in the Second World War, please see the History page (on the left) for more details and photographs.

Sutton Memorial Hall and it's surrounding Recreation Ground has a secure childrens playground and picnic area providing facilities for local events and celebrations.

Details and dates for regular events like breakfasts, lunches, quizes etc can be found on the Events page.

Wichkham Market Junior Football Club use the recreation ground as one thier home pitches.

Glass recycling facilities are situated by the car park entrance - please note that clear glass is not processed separately from coloured glass so please use either bottle bank.

A mobile Post Office visits the Hall every Thursday between 09:45 and 10:45approx.

The Hall is available for hire. There are two rooms, the 'Big Hall' and the 'Small Hall'; please see the Special Conditions document for capacities. The Recreation Ground is regularly used by caravans who can use the toilets in the hall and the waste disposal facilities.
